Explicit and Implicit Costs) Amos McCoy is currently raising corn on his 100-acre farm and earning an accounting profit of $100
loris [4]

Answer:

No

Amos McCoy is earning an economic loss. His implicit cost ($200) is greater than his accounting profit ($100)

Explanation:

Economic profit it accounting profit less implicit cost.

Accounting profit is total revenue less total cost or explicit cost.

Implicit costs are opportunity costs.

Economic profit = $100 - $200 = $-100

Amos McCoy Is making an economic loss of $-100

The monitoring step of the mission and vision statements development process is analogous to which step of the principles of man
jeyben [28]

Answer: The "Controlling" step of the management framework.

Explanation: Management principles have been categorised into 4 main functions namely: planning, organising, leading and controlling. In short this is known as the P-O-L-C framework. The aim of this framework is to act as a guide used to assist management in addressing challenges faced by the organisation.

In the monitoring step of the mission and vision statements development is analogous (related) to the controlling element of the framework. In this step, key milestones are identified and recognised over time. Using these milestones, progress is monitored and measured against the objectives of the organisation. Audit can be an important tool used during this step of the process, to confirm whether milestones are effectively monitored.
